What are Wyoming's state-specific regulations for purchasing a firearm in Moorcroft?
Wyoming has minimal state-level firearm regulations, allowing residents to purchase handguns and long guns without a permit. However, federal requirements apply, including background checks through the NICS system for purchases from licensed dealers. Moorcroft gun shops follow these rules, and private sales between individuals in Wyoming generally do not require a background check.
How does the FFL transfer process work at Moorcroft gun shops like Powder River Guns?
FFL transfers at Moorcroft shops involve receiving a firearm shipped from an online retailer or another dealer, followed by a background check. You'll need to provide identification and pay a transfer fee, typically ranging from $25 to $50. Contact the specific shop, such as Powder River Guns, in advance to confirm their procedures and fees before arranging a shipment.

Are there any local Moorcroft or Crook County laws affecting gun ownership or carrying?
Moorcroft follows Wyoming state law, which is permissive, with constitutional carry allowing most adults to carry concealed firearms without a permit. There are no additional local ordinances in Crook County restricting ownership or carrying beyond state rules. However, always check for updates on prohibited places, such as schools or government buildings, as per state statutes.
